The Symbiosis of Purpose and Profit: Navigating the Landscape of Modern Business
In an era marked by rapid change and evolving consumer expectations, the concept of business has transcended traditional boundaries. Today, companies are increasingly viewed not merely as profit-making entities but as pivotal players in the social fabric of communities. This paradigm shift heralds the rise of businesses that intertwine commercial success with social responsibility, fostering an ecosystem where purpose aligns with profit.

Businesses today exist in a milieu characterized by heightened awareness of socio-economic issues. Consumers are now armed with information and, as a result, expect brands to act responsibly and ethically. For instance, organizations focusing on environmental sustainability and community development are gaining favor, often outperforming their less conscientious competitors. Such businesses not only enhance their reputations but also cultivate consumer loyalty and trust, which are invaluable in the long run.
A salient example of this transformative approach can be seen in initiatives that specifically aim to uplift communities. By embedding social good into their operational frameworks, businesses can create a significant impact. Some forward-thinking companies have established foundations that address critical issues such as education, health care, and economic empowerment. These organizations often channel resources into community initiatives that resonate with their core values, thereby forging a connection with consumers who share similar passions.

Moreover, the integration of corporate social responsibility (CSR) into business strategies is not merely an altruistic endeavor; it is a savvy business move. Companies that excel in their CSR efforts often witness a marked increase in employee satisfaction and retention. When employees see that their workplace values social good, they are more inclined to feel proud of their affiliation, fostering a culture of engagement and productivity.
Additionally, innovative enterprises are discovering that aligning business strategies with sustainable practices leads to cost efficiency. For example, transitioning to renewable energy sources and optimizing supply chains to minimize waste not only reduces environmental impact but also decreases operational costs. Forward-thinking organizations recognize that sustainability is not just a niche concern; it has become a business imperative.
Furthermore, the digital age has ushered in new avenues for businesses to engage directly with consumers, fostering transparency and dialogue. Social media platforms allow companies to highlight their contributions to society in real-time, thereby creating a narrative that resonates with a conscientious audience. This open dialogue not only humanizes brands but also positions them as integral components of the societal landscape.
